Output 18ca8e51f156bd773e7d3a06a2f872d41d0c9d8a702173b04d9d828d8e224b2d:0

value
163152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81550697e312352e8d9cb5bb2c4c021a3c9470ac OP_EQUAL
address
3DUrwyxmZrMEeiTaNvMsSgDmEHJqkwtxfo
transaction
18ca8e51f156bd773e7d3a06a2f872d41d0c9d8a702173b04d9d828d8e224b2d
confirmations
189615
spent
true